ALEXANDRIA, Va., Jan. 13 -- United States Patent no. 12,524,291, issued on Jan. 13, was assigned to Micron Technology Inc. (Boise, Idaho).
"Automated optimization of error-handling flows in memory devices" was invented by Jay Sarkar (San Jose, Calif.), Ipsita Ghosh (Kolkata, India) and Vamsi Pavan Rayaprolu (Santa Clara, Calif.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"Systems and methods are disclosed including a memory device and a processing device operatively coupled to the memory device.
